While the proposal of unifying each and every theme/functionality of all our themes so far sounds a dream come true, its not easy. In fact, almost imposible considering the way we are going at the moment and how the business at templatic has taken a shape.
One of the main reason is.. each of our themes utilizes POSTS of WordPress as a core base. For example, a post is ecommerce product, article, job post, real estate listing, GeoPlace list and so on in different themes.
Unifying all of them will create one hell of a chaos (some of the users even get confused at separating mere blog posts and special listing). We do have all kind of users. I have been screamed at for something like “I am making the changes in Photoshop but its not reflected on my website!!!”.
But yes, while I do not possibility of doing this in near future, if this can be done, it would be helluva of a product.
